Lenten SOUP SUPPER and STUDY
This Lent, discover The Life You’ve Always Wanted through small group study, and a Sunday sermon series based on John Ortberg’s book of the same name. Pastor Jon will introduce the series at the Ash Wednesday service on February 22 and preach on it every Sunday, February 26 through Easter, April 8. Many of our small groups will offer the 6-week DVD/book-based study and we hope to form additional groups that will meet weekly during this 6-week period! Pastor Jon will lead a Soup Supper group at the church on Tuesday nights, February 28 – April 3, 6:30pm – 8:00pm, in Room 18-19. Class members will be asked to take turns bringing the soup, the rolls, or the dessert each week.
